Highlights
Are people in Belmont older or younger than people in Lincoln?
- The Median Age in Belmont is 4.4 years younger than in Lincoln.

Are housing costs cheaper in Belmont or Lincoln?
- Belmont housing costs are 107.3% more expensive than Lincoln hous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Belmont or Lincoln?
- The average commute for residents of Belmont is 2.6 minutes longer than it is for residents of Lincoln.

Things to do in Lincoln?
Living in Lincoln, ME is an experience unlike any other. It is a small, quaint town situated on the banks of the Penobscot River. The population here is just over 6,000 and it has a rural feel with rolling hills, old bridges, and charming churches. The downtown area offers many unique shops and restaurants that are sure to please all kinds of tastebuds. There are several parks to explore as well as plenty of outdoor activities to keep the entire family entertained. The educational opportunities are excellent with the local high school providing strong academic programs and various extracurriculars for students to participate in. With its small-town charm and rich history, Lincoln, ME provides an idyllic experience for anyone looking for a peaceful and beautiful place to call home.

Things to do in Belmont?
Belmont, NH is a beautiful small town nestled in the Lakes Region of New Hampshire. It is a peaceful community with close-knit neighbors who look out for each other. There are plenty of outdoor activities like mountain biking, hiking, fishing, and kayaking to enjoy in the summertime. During the winter there's cross-country skiing at nearby ski resorts and snowmobiling around many of the trails nearby. The schools do an excellent job preparing students for college and beyond, with strong academics and extracurricular offerings. Living in Belmont is a great experience for young families as well as those looking to retire and enjoy life by the lake. With its friendly atmosphere and abundance of nature, Belmont is an ideal place to call home.
